不同植物生长调节剂和钾素水平对烟草生长发育的影响

摘要: 通过盆栽试验,采用不同钾素水平,在打顶后夹吸不同的植物生长调节剂对烟草生长发育进行了研究。研究表明,植物生长调节剂对烟草植株的株高、茎围、最大叶面积、节距、根体积、根鲜重、倒二叶叶面积均有促进作用,其中以BR和GA3的影响最大,但对烟草植株有效叶片数没有显著的影响。较高的钾素水平对烟草植株的株高、茎围、最大叶面积、节距、根体积、倒二叶叶面积均没有显著的影响,但是能够显著增加根鲜重。

Abstract: The paper studied the effect of top pruning and plant growth regulators on the tobacco growth and development under different potassium level by pot trail. The results showed that: plant growth regulators could increase the value of plant’s truck height, stem circumference, the maximum leaf area, section distance, root volume, fresh root weight and area of the second leaf, the BR and GA3 was more better, but there was no significantly effect on tobacco’s effective amount of leaves. There were no significantly effects of applied potassium in higher level on tobacco plant’s truck height, stem circumference, the maximum leaf area, section distance, fresh root weight and area of the second leaf, but could significantly effect on root volume increase.
